The idea of stratified random sampling is to produce a better estimate compared to completely randomized sampling when the strata have very different variances. To get unbiased estimates you need to take a weighted average. If all the strata have the same variance there is nothing gained by stratifying. low price headphones bluetoothWebbsampling in forest inventory. Stratified sampling lowers the chances of researcher bias and sampling bias, significantly. java search in int arrayWebbStratified random sample: The population is first split into groups. The overall sample consists of some members from every group. The members from each group are chosen randomly. Example—A student council surveys 100 100 students by getting random samples of 25 25 freshmen, 25 25 sophomores, 25 25 juniors, and 25 25 seniors. java search in hashmap
